This is a small part of an ongoing campaign by the Gilmour/Samson camp to claim more credit for Dave on the work he did in Pink Floyd, 1967-1985, than is his due. He does not dispute the veracity of the history described in Mark’s notes, but he wants that history to remain secret. Gilmour has vetoed the release of the album unless these liner notes are removed. These mixes have languished unreleased because of a dispute over some sleeve notes that Mark Blake has written for this new release. What precipitated this note is that there are new James Guthrie Stereo and 5.1 mixes of the Pink Floyd album Animals, 1977. MyHeritage uses a freemium model, with subscriptions ranging from free to $299 per year. While the face’s animation seemed artificial and the default voice used for her sounded a bit too similar to a voicemail recording to make me feel nostalgic, I was surprised that the process was so easy. I tried it out for myself on a photo of my great-grandmother, and the video was generated in less than a minute. The tech has been used in a Warner Bros Harry Potter exhibition, among other things. To ward off misuse of the service, MyHeritage requires users to agree to only use LiveStory on deceased individuals and to avoid “obscene, offensive, defamatory or false information, or any content which could violate the privacy of other people.”ĭ-ID - The tech side of the project is powered by the patent-pending Speaking Portrait Technology developed by AI company D-ID, which specializes in facial movement. Thirty-one different languages are supported at launch.ĭeepfake your grandpa - Live a little Black Mirror, a little wholesome, and 100 percent interesting. The clip includes lip-synced audio that can either be manually written by you or automatically generated by MyHeritage. Instead, LiveStory produces a minutes-long video of your ancestor telling their life story. LiveStory - This week, MyHeritage and technology partner D-ID released a new feature called LiveStory that creates more than just a several-second clip. The feature set social media ablaze ( The Verge went as far as calling it “the main character on Twitter”) as some people brought their deceased loved ones to “life” (at least with pixels), and others set out to make the creepiest deepfakes possible. Just over a year ago, genealogy platform MyHeritage released a feature called Deep Nostalgia™ to animate your long-dead family members based on a family photo. ![]() |
